Maharashtra to build Pune-Nashik Expressway with eyes on better connectivity, job growth
The 180 kms expressway will provide better connectivity of Mumbai, Pune and Nashik golden triangle.
In a move that would serve as a fast connectivity net between two important cities in the state, the In a move that would serve as a fast connectivity net between two important cities in the state, the Maharashtra government is set to build an expressway project between Pune and Nashik.
To be developed by Maharashtra State Road Development Corporation (MSRDC) the 180-km Pune-Nashik expressway will be built on the lines of pune Mumbai, Indian Express reported. The new expressway will also create more jobs and give a boost to Maharashtra’s economy.

Government extends PMAY housing loan subsidy for Middle Income Group until March 2021
The government has extended credit linked subsidy scheme (CLSS) for Middle Income Group (MIG) under the Pradhan Mantri Awas Yojna (PMAY) by one more year until March 2021 in a bid to boost demand for real estate and construction activity.
Separately, finance minister Nirmala Sitharaman also announced the plan to launch affordable rental housing scheme for migrant workers or urban poor under the PMAY.
The decision to extend the scheme by a year is estimated to result in investment worth Rs 70,000 crore in the housing sector, the minister said while detailing the second tranche of Rs 20 lakh crore stimulus package.
Under the scheme, middle income homebuyers with annual income of Rs 6-18 lakhs can avail the benefit of subsidised interest on their home loans. The scheme is aimed at achieving government’s objective of housing for all.
“The extension of CLSS for Middle Income Group is an action oriented reform for the revival of affordable housing segment ensuring job creation, and stimulus to demand and boosting the supply chain,” said Jaxay Shah, Chairman, CREDAI National.
The government had introduced CLSS in June 2015 for home loans to customers from the economically weaker section (EWS), Low Income Group (LIG), and was extended to the MIG since January 2017.
